Subject: [PATCH v1 net-next 2/2] ipv6: Remove IPV6_ADDRFORM.
Date: Fri,  4 Sep 2026 03:35:29 +0000	[thread overview]
Message-ID: <20260904033543.2635540-3-kuniyu@google.com> (raw)
In-Reply-To: <20260904033543.2635540-1-kuniyu@google.com>

Recently, IPV6_ADDRFORM has received many AI-driven bug reports.
Fixing them properly would needlessly churn the fast paths in TCP
and UDP.

IPV6_ADDRFORM was initially introduced in RFC 2133 in 1997,
but only two years later, it was removed from RFC 2553 in 1999.

In 2026, modern applications natively support dual-stack sockets;
notably, systemd's socket activation does not use IPV6_ADDRFORM.

Also, getsockopt(IPV6_ADDRFORM) can be replaced with SO_DOMAIN.

Let's remove IPV6_ADDRFORM.

Later, we can remove sk->sk_prot_creator and revert commit
c26c192c3d48 ("udp: properly deal with xfrm encap and ADDRFORM").
